Carbon and sulfur analyzer for inorganic samples
Achieves precise carbon and sulfur measurement in varied inorganic materials by utilizing advanced induction furnace technology, crucial for ensuring material quality and compliance with industry standards.
The ELEMENTRAC CS-i from ELTRA GmbH is a precision elemental analyzer designed for measuring carbon and sulfur in predominantly inorganic samples. Utilizing a high-temperature induction furnace and infrared absorption, it ensures complete decomposition and accurate analysis over a wide concentration range. Ideal for industries like construction materials and metallurgy, it supports applications from aircraft components to structural steel beams. The system is capable of processing solid and powder samples with up to four IR cells configurable to customer needs. Integrated with ELEMENTS software, it enhances automation and data handling, providing seamless integration into continuous operations. The robust design, along with features like a heated dust trap and optional autoloader, ensures low maintenance and high throughput. Available configurations and optional components allow for tailored solutions, such as halogen traps for high sulfur content and special setups for cement analysis.

- Detection Method
- Solid State Infrared Absorption
- Sample Weight Range
- 50 mg to 1000 mg
- Analysis Temperature
- Above 2000 °C
- Number of IR Cells
- 1 - 4
- Analysis Time
- 40 seconds (nominal)
- Gas Requirements
- Compressed Air 4 bar/60 psi,Oxygen 99.5% Pure 2 - 4 bar / 30 - 60 psi
- Power Requirements
- 230 V,50/60 Hz,max. 15 A,3450 W
- Dimensions (W x H x D)
- 52 x 84 x 75 cm
- Weight
- ~ 150 kg
- Chemicals Required
- Magnesium Perchlorate,Platinum-based Catalyst,Sodium Hydroxide
